Ford is introducing new customer cash incentives and low interest rate financing options on 2003 models, effective March 4 through April 2.
"Ford is building momentum and our confidence is growing," says Steve Lyons, Ford Division president. "We have strong products and great deals in Ford showrooms today, a brand-new F-150 pickup and Freestar minivan in the wings, and several major new car launches on the horizon."
This year will see the launch of the all-new 2004 F-150 pickup and Freestar minivan. Next year, Ford will introduce an all-new Mustang, the Five Hundred sedan and the Freestyle crossover vehicle.
Highlights of the new 2003 model incentive program (for qualified buyers) include:
2003 Ford Cars and Minivans
Taurus and Windstar: zero percent financing for up to 60 months or $3,000 in customer cash
Focus: zero percent financing for up to 48 months or $2,000 in customer cash (excluding Focus SVT)
Mustang: zero percent financing for up to 36 months or $1,000 in customer cash (excluding Mach 1 and SVT Cobra models)
2003 Ford SUVs
Escape: zero percent financing for up to 36 months or $1,000 in customer cash
Explorer, Explorer Sport Trac: zero percent financing for up to 48 months or $2,500 in customer cash
Expedition: 2.9 percent financing for up to 36 months or $2,000 in customer cash
2003 Ford Trucks
Ranger: zero percent financing for up to 60 months or $2,500 in customer cash
F-150 and Super Duty: zero percent financing for up to 36 months or $2,500 in customer cash (excluding SuperCrew, SVT Lightning, Harley-Davidson and 6.0-liter Power Stroke diesel models)
Econoline: zero percent financing for up to 36 months or $2,000 in customer cash
Ford also is extending a customer loyalty program, under which any customer terminating a Ford Credit Red Carpet Lease, Red Carpet Option or third-party lease contract through April 2 is eligible to receive an additional $500 to $1,500 incentive toward the purchase of a new Ford car, truck or SUV, depending on the model.
